#d07045 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d07045 is composed of 81.6% red, 43.9%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 66.8%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 18.6 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 54.3%. #d07045 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e08a with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#d07045 color description : Mo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#d07045 has RGB values of R:208, G:112,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.67,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13660229.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f4f1 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918884 is the less saturated color, while #fd5f18 is the most saturated one.
